moved on from翻译
moved on from的基本解释
读音: 美: 英:
已经从……中走出来:不再对某个人或事物感到伤心或困扰,开始接受新的事物或人。
例句
Mr. Brooke moved on from LA to Phoenix.布鲁克先生离开洛杉矶继续前往菲尼克斯市。《柯林斯英汉双解大词典》They have simply moved on from pirate DVDs to illegal streaming.对他们来说,“盗版”只是从DVD转向了非法视频流。
I do think Americans have moved on from the power-suit mentality.我觉得美国人早就摆脱权力着装的心理。
